CLARA LEACH born circa 1874, died in Nottingham in 1958. Father Enoch or Enock Leach born Staffordshire 1854, mother Sarah A (nee James) born Staffordshire 1953. She had two daughters called Florence and Ethel and married a John Lamin in 1899. He died in 1902 and she married Albert Hunt that same year. They lived in the Meadows area of Nottingham and had 7 children: Eric born 1913 died 1997 married Ruth Vale Royce John (Jack who was a police officer) Clara (married Frank Ford) Reginald Stanley Edgar She had two sisters, Florence and Elizabeth. Florence married John Nicholls and went on to have several children, one of whom was Harry Nicholls who was the first man to receive the Victoria Cross in WW2 Any contacts gratefully welcomed |
